The Family Process Institute (FPI) ( /) is an independent, multidisciplinary, transnational organization dedicated to the development and exchange of new theory, research, applied practice, and policy related to families and systems.
The institute was established in the s as a nonprofit organization whose mission was to oversee the pioneer family therapy journal, Family Process. The institution of family has three important functions: To provide for the rearing of children; To provide a sense of identity or belonging among its members; To transmit culture between generations; In Western societies, we tend to think of a family as consisting of a mother, father, and children living under one roof: a nuclear family.

Search the world's most comprehensive index of full-text books. My library. Family Process is a quarterly peer-reviewed academic journal covering research on family system issues, including policy and applied practice.
It is published by Wiley-Blackwell on behalf of the Family Process Institute. Sincethe journal publishes its abstracts in Chinese and Spanish in addition to English.
Family Process publishes original articles, including theory and practice Discipline: Family studies, clinical psychology. Family income data are limited to total family income and welfare status.
